08:15 – New preliminary study suggests: Pfizer vaccine effective against mutations from UK and South Africa

Pfizer’s corona vaccine provides protection from both the British and South African mutations. This emerges from a new study published this morning, about half a day after Israel decided to move to isolated hotels from four countries in Africa – South Africa, Botswana, Zambia and Soto.

These varieties of corona caused great concern around the world and were also one of the reasons that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u counted as the entrance to the tight closure from tonight. Both have mutations called N501Y, a small change in the location of the “spike” protein that envelops the virus. It is estimated that this change causes the virus mutations to spread so easily.

Most vaccines train the body to recognize and fight the spike protein. Pfizer together with researchers from a university in Texas examined whether the mutations affect the vaccine’s ability to do so. They took blood tests from 20 people who received the Pfizer vaccine.

The antibodies identified in the blood taken from the patients were able to fight the mutation in Petri dishes in the laboratories. The study is still considered preliminary and has not yet been thoroughly reviewed by experts, a key stage in medical research. However, Pfizer’s senior scientist, Dr. Philip Dormitizer, said it was a very reassuring finding, at least when it came to these mutations, and especially the South African. The British mutation, it will be recalled, is also apparently not resistant to the vaccine.

Meanwhile, Brazil has crossed the 200,000 death mark from Corona, after 1,524 verified patients died in the last day. A total of 200,498 corona deaths were diagnosed in Brazil – the highest figure besides the United States. While many provincial states in Brazil have imposed new restrictions, the Brazilian government and President Jair Bolsonero continue to encourage the public not to obey instructions and continue with routine.
